About Martijn van Overbeek

Martijn van Overbeek is a scholar working on Nuclear and High Energy Physics, Computer Networks and Communications and Radiology, Nuclear Medicine and Imaging, having authored 2 papers that have together received 8 indexed citations. Recurring topics across this work include Particle Detector Development and Performance (2 papers), Neutrino Physics Research (1 paper) and Particle physics theoretical and experimental studies (1 paper). The work is most often cited by research in Nuclear and High Energy Physics (5 citations), Mechanical Engineering (6 citations) and Biomedical Engineering (3 citations). Martijn van Overbeek has collaborated with scholars based in Switzerland, Germany and Netherlands. Frequent co-authors include C. Bortolin, B. Verlaat, J. Godlewski, L. Zwalinski, S. Vogt, Olivier Crespo-Lopez, Erno Roeland and P. Petagna. Their work appears in journals such as Journal of Instrumentation and CERN Document Server (European Organization for Nuclear Research).
